Of all the countries in North America, the U.S. receives by far the largest amount of travelers. New York, Dallas, San Francisco, Chicago, Boston, Los Angeles, Seattle are only some of the well-known and exciting cities. These places may not have as many old monuments as you usually find in Europe, but sheer natural beauty makes up for the lack of history. The Everglades, Yellowstone, and Yosemite are among the best National parks in the world. Mexico also receives many visitors. Mexico City, Acapulco, and Baja California are the top tourist attractions. Yucatan with its many Maya sites should be on top of your priority list as well.

Canada has great cities like Toronto and Vancouver, where the view around Vancouver bay is stunning. Together with the two cities in the French speaking part, Montreal and Quebec City, these places with many museums and many sights are well worth a visit. In between there is lots of nature, woods, rivers, lakes, mountains so the richness of the countryside combined on a large area makes Canada the second biggest country in the world.

Greenland is great for adventurous traveling if you are not afraid to catch a cold. Large parts of Greenland are covered with snow all year round.
